I have just tested this, using a machine that has only 8.4.

What the shell reports is

        ==> bootstrapping "v18_fixups-pre_v19" ...
        I need the password for the database user [postgres].
        Please type the password: 
        ==> cloning [gnumed_v18] (716 MB) as target database [gnumed_v19] ...
        ==> transferring users ...
        ==> bootstrapping "v18-v19-static" ...
        ==> bootstrapping "v18-v19-dynamic" ...
        Cannot bootstrap bundles.

        Please check the log file for details:

          
/Users/djb/Downloads/gnumed-server.19.0/server/bootstrap/update_db-v18_v19.log

with the result being an incompletely-bootstrapped v19. It appears the 
bootstrapper presently permits

        bootstrapping bundle [v18_fixups-pre_v19]

to proceed as far as creating v19 even before it tests the state of minimum 
postgres after which the bootstrapper continues, and

        accepts 8.4 for [option [bundle v18_fixups-pre_v19 with
                "… this is fine with me"

        accepts 8.4 for option [bundle v18-v19-static … with
                "… this is fine with me"

but it

        rejects 8.4 for option [bundle v18-v19-dynamic with
                Reported live PostgreSQL version [8.4] is smaller than the 
required minimum version [9.1].
                …
                Wrong PostgreSQL version.
                ...
                Cannot bootstrap bundles.
                …
                shutdown

resulting in the persistence of an incompletely-bootstrapped v19, demonstrable 
from the shell with

        psql -d gnumed_v18 -U gm-dbo -c "\l"

and returning a list of databases which include gnumed_v19.

Ideally, the test for minimum postgres would appear prior to the creation of 
the new vNN.

The alternative would be to drop the v19 as part of the exit procedure, except 
this might be dangerous if accidentally incorporated into a fixup script (not 
that it would… I am just being cautious).
